SOUTHEND will be transformed into a winter wonderland this Christmas, with a number of festive events planned, starting with this weekend’s big light switch-on.

A bigger and better programme of events will take place this year and most of them are free.

Tomorrow (Saturday), the fun kicks off as the Southend Christmas Spectacular takes place with a range of events throughout the day.

A specially-constructed stage will be put up at Victoria Circus where entertainment will be provided by the likes of Funky Voices and Expressions Dance Group, before the switch-on is carried out by the Voice star, Leanne Jarvis.

The event event will also feature a Snow White-themed lunchtime parade, including live reindeers pulling Santa on his sleigh, as well as samba and jazz bands and masked characters.

From 5.30pm, there will be a firework spectacular on the seafront.

The programme of events has been organised by Southend Bid – a not-for-profit group representing 371 of the town’s businesses.
